So now I bring you a laugh and show you what the gym instructors do to us for exercise. Our gym centre has introduced new equipment and new style of exercising, which I very much enjoy. The idea is to lift your body off the floor using your arm strength. So we start on the floor and we lift.
  Once we have lifted ourselves up, we then use the strength in our legs to steady ourselves on the wall and then push out....

When your body is straight out your stomach muscels  engage.  You then bend your legs and slowly lower yourself back onto the floor. We repeat this exercise for a whole minute going at your own capability and speed.
 Nothing is a race, only to complete the movements correctly.So you have worked so many muscels in your body and given yourself a good workout. The photo above was taken as I was coming in from being straight out. It just proves I can drive anyone right up the wall. lol
